The Walfos Silicone Soap Molds Set includes three rectangular, 6-cavity molds made from BPA-free, food-grade silicone. Heat resistant from -104℉ to 446℉, these flexible, non-stick molds are perfect for homemade soaps, chocolates, cakes, and ice cubes. Dishwasher, microwave, oven, and freezer safe, they offer versatile, easy-to-clean convenience for creative professionals and hobbyists alike.

We have 350+ lbs of old candles laying around. I melted them all down and turned them into small bricks. Paraffin wax is very expensive so I don't want to throw the stuff out, but thousands of different candles of various shapes and sizes take up a lot of room. We use the wax for grafting trees and other applications. I probably poured hot wax into these things 200 times. They worked very well.. and when I was done and cleaned them up, they look new again. Beginning soap maker here. Made a few batches with these molds and they're easy to work with. The soap pops out of them well and the silicone makes them fast & quick to clean up. They hold their shape and don't melt when pouring hot soap into them. I believe these will last me for many years of use. The size of the bar it produces is perfect for a hand soap. The edges can turn out a little sharp but you can shave those down with a knife after the soap is cured. After using these, I don't feel any need to try any other molds. These were the right choice.
